Factors to consider Before Buying a Parrot
Owning a parrot is a significant commitment. Below are essential aspects to consider before making a purchase:
1. Types Selection
Various parrot species have actually differed characters, care needs, and life expectancy. A few of the most popular species in NRW consist of:
Species
Average Lifespan
Size
Temperament
Singing Ability
Budgerigar (Budgie)
5-10 years
Little (7 in)
Friendly, social
Moderate
Cockatiel
10-15 years
Small (12 in)
Affectionate, mild
Moderate
Amazon Parrot
25-50 years
Medium (12-15 in)
Playful, social
High
African Grey
40-60 years
Medium (12-14 in)
Intelligent, intricate
Very High
Macaw
30-50 years
Big (30 in)
Affectionate, outgoing
High
2. Living Environment
Parrots need appropriate living conditions, consisting of:
- Space: Ensure an ideal cage size depending upon the types.
- Social Interaction: Parrots require daily interaction with their owners.
- Enrichment: Toys and activities to keep them psychologically stimulated.
3. Dietary Needs
A well-balanced diet plan is vital for a parrot's health. This usually includes:
- High-quality pellets
- Fresh fruits and veggies
- Restricted seeds and nuts as deals with
4. Health Considerations
Routine vet check-ups are essential. Be mindful of typical problems such as plume plucking, breathing issues, and dietary deficiencies.

Cost of Owning a Parrot
The expense of acquiring and taking care of a parrot can vary based upon the types and private needs. Below is a basic quote of initial and ongoing expenses:
Cost Item
Approximated Cost
Purchase Price
EUR50 – EUR2,000 (depending upon species)
Cage
EUR100 – EUR500
Toys and Perches
EUR50 – EUR200 annually
Food
EUR20 – EUR50 each month
Veterinary Care
EUR50 – EUR200 each year
Various (grooming, and so on)
EUR30 – EUR100 per year
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
1. For how long do parrots live?
The life-span of parrots differs by species. Exotische Haustiere like budgerigars live around 5-10 years, while larger types like African Greys can live 40-60 years.
2. Can parrots be trained to speak?
Yes, many parrot species, particularly African Greys and Amazons, are understood for their ability to imitate human speech.
3. Do parrots need a companion?
Yes, parrots are social birds and thrive on interaction, either with their owners or another bird.
4. Are parrots loud?
Some species can be rather singing. It's vital to consider your living circumstance and noise tolerance before picking a parrot.
5. What is the very best species for a novice owner?
Budgerigars or Cockatiels are often advised for novice parrot owners due to their manageable size, social nature, and fairly much easier care needs.
